smart charge

Smart charging refers to a charging system where electric vehicles, charging stations and charging operators share data connections. Through smart charging, the charging stations may monitor, manage, and restrict the use of charging devices to optimize energy consumption. Comparing with uncontrolled charging, smart charging will flatten the electricity usage peak by shifting the peak due to vehicle charging away from the peak due to other consumption.Smart charging can be divided into two charging management systems, User-managed charging (UMC) and Supplier-managed charging (SMC).For UMC, a Time-of-Use tariff is applied, and the customer decides the timing to charge based on the price and needs. The EV charging profile under Time-of-Use tariff is off-peak EV charging, is an abrupt rise in charging load at the time where the electricity pricing goes down. Comparing to peak EV charging profile caused by uncontrolled charging, UMC will delay the peak charging load formation to a specific later time, usually between 9:00 pm and 10:00 pm, depending on electricity pricing regulation.In SMC, the charging and discharging decision is made based on multiple signals: real-time energy production, local energy consumption, as well as the state of charge information from nearby EVs and other electric devices. A gradual rise in the charging load can be observed within the off-peak hours. Ideally, the EV charging peak is self-adjustable to fit the real-time electricity demand gap at off-peak hours.
